The Bachelor of Fine Arts (Honours) is studio practice-based, fosters a spirit of inquiry and provides students with opportunities to work within and across established and emergent disciplines and technologies. Our intensive and innovative program is at the forefront of contemporary art practice in Australia.

Structure

The Bachelor of Fine Arts (Honours) is awarded as an Honours degree at the completion of four years full-time study, which includes a research and internship component. The program consists of a Fine Arts core that provides a depth of engagement with Fine Art studies and an Elective and General Education component that provides breadth of experience.
